What companies run services between Caracas, Distrito Federal, Venezuela and Turbo, Colombia?

You can take a bus from Terminal La Bandera to Turbo via San Antonio del Táchira, Terminal Cúcuta, and Terminal del Norte in around 36h 5m. Alternatively, AeroRepública, Satena, and two other airlines fly from Simón Bolívar International Airport (CCS) to Antonio Roldán Betancourt Airport (APO) once daily.
